About The Position

Clockwork Systems is seeking a hands-on, strategic, and execution-driven Senior Manager or Director of Field Marketing to lead its physical and virtual event marketing programs from concept to completion. This role requires a self-starter who leads by doing, while also being a collaborative team player. The successful candidate will report directly to the Head of Marketing and work closely with Sales, Growth, and Executive teams to create world-class, revenue-driving event experiences that elevate the brand and accelerate growth. The role balances creativity with operational rigor and strategic vision with executional excellence, requiring the ability to map multi-month campaign plans or produce high-quality events on tight timelines.

Requirements

  • 7+ years of experience in field marketing within B2B technology, ideally combining early-stage startup experience with exposure to a scaled or public company environment.
  • Proven success scaling growth and executing high-performing event programs for recognized technology brands.
  • Deep expertise across virtual, hybrid, and in-person event management, from trade shows to executive roundtables.
  • Strong understanding of demand generation, audience engagement, and event ROI measurement.
  • A self-starter who can operate independently with little direction, but also thrives as a collaborative team player who values alignment and communication.
  • Highly organized and adaptable, skilled in fast-turn activations and long-term, strategic event planning.
  • Strong brand sensibility, capable of delivering premium, high-impact experiences while operating efficiently.
  • Willing to work onsite in Palo Alto, CA (2–3 days per week) and travel domestically ~4-5 times per year.

Nice To Haves

  • Experience in Artificial Intelligence, infrastructure, or open-source ecosystems.
  • Familiarity with developer and technical audiences.
  • Background in enterprise SaaS or growth-stage technology companies.

Responsibilities

  • Lead and execute Clockwork’s field marketing strategy across in-person, virtual, and hybrid formats, including tradeshows, conferences, partner events, and executive experiences.
  • Plan and deliver high-impact events that drive brand awareness, customer engagement, and measurable pipeline growth.
  • Collaborate closely with the Head of Marketing, Sales, and Executives to align event strategy with GTM priorities and revenue objectives.
  • Be hands-on and proactive in vendor management, logistics, booth design, campaign coordination, and on-site execution.
  • Develop scalable event frameworks and playbooks to support Clockwork’s expansion into new markets and global audiences.
  • Design audience acquisition strategies to attract high-value prospects and customers to both physical and virtual experiences.
  • Track, analyze, and report event performance, including lead quality, engagement metrics, and ROI.
  • Manage budgets effectively, ensuring every dollar spent maximizes impact and brand excellence.
  • Champion collaboration and communication, keeping internal stakeholders informed, aligned, and inspired.
